Urmi Doshi is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Materials Chem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, Urmi Doshi has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 820 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Molecular Biology, 6 papers in Materials Chemistry and 6 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in Urmi Doshi’s work include Protein Structure and Dynamics (16 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(5 papers) and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(5 papers). Urmi Doshi is often cited by papers focused on Protein Structure and Dynamics (16 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(5 papers) and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(5 papers). Urmi Doshi collaborates with scholars based in United States, Spain and India. Urmi Doshi's co-authors include Donald Hamelberg, Víctor Muñoz, Athi N. Naganathan, Elan Eisenmesser, Michael Holliday, David De Sancho, Mourad Sadqi, Rani Kunjithapatham, Jesús Ávila and Fabiana Y. Oliva and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of the American Chemical Society and The Journal of Chemical Physics.
